Solution

Both Fish production from inland sources contributes about 64% and Marine sources contribute the remaining 36% to total fish production.

Explanation:

Inland fish production accounts for roughly 64% of overall fish production, with marine sources accounting for the remaining 36%. As a result, India is the world's third-largest producer of fish and the second-largest producer of inland fish.
